Toronto Allocates $2.1 Million for Festival Security Following Vancouver Attack

Toronto will allocate $2.1 million to enhance festival security following the deadly vehicle attack at Vancouver's Lapu Lapu Day festival, which killed 11 people; the city will also provide a $100,000 seed grant to help festival organizers create a non-profit association.

Shark Spy Tech Monitors Great White Sharks off Cape Cod

Researchers are using camera tags to track great white sharks off Cape Cod to understand their behavior near beaches and interactions with fishermen, with peak activity in July, August, and September.

Berlin Bans Weapons at Train Stations Due to Rising Violence

A temporary ban on weapons including knives, axes, and baseball bats is in effect at 12 Berlin train stations until June 30th, from 2 PM to 4 AM daily, due to increased violence at these locations.

Justice Department Cuts $500 Million in Anti-Crime Grants

The Justice Department drastically cut $500 million in anti-crime grants across the US, affecting 373 programs and prompting concerns about reduced crime-fighting capabilities, potential layoffs, and the lack of transparency in the decision-making process.

Machete Gang Brawl Prompts Immediate Ban in Victoria

A violent machete brawl between rival gangs at Melbourne's Northland Shopping Centre on Monday resulted in a lockdown, hospitalizations, and the immediate announcement of a state-wide machete ban, effective Wednesday, making Victoria the first state to implement such a measure.

Hamburg Stabbing: Woman Discharged from Psychiatric Clinic Before Attack

An 18-person stabbing attack at Hamburg's main train station on Saturday was committed by a 39-year-old woman discharged a day earlier from a psychiatric clinic in Cuxhaven, who showed prior signs of schizophrenia, highlighting flaws in mental health discharge protocols.

Scotland's Teacher Misconduct Investigation System Needs Overhaul

An independent review has found that the way misconduct allegations against teachers in Scotland are investigated needs a major overhaul, criticizing the General Teaching Council for Scotland (GTCS) for lengthy and inadequate probes, recommending faster processes and more public protection powers.
